Back To School: Stanford's Jeff Fisher Talks Supreme Court

Law360 (September 19, 2018, 3:46 PM EDT) -- A leading authority on U.S. Supreme Court practice and criminal procedure, Jeffrey L. Fisher is a professor of law at Stanford Law School and co-director of the school's Supreme Court Litigation Clinic, as well as special counsel at O'Melveny & Myers LLP. He has argued 35 cases in the Supreme Court, including Crawford v. Washington and Melendez-Diaz v. Massachusetts. Before joining Stanford, he co-chaired the appellate practice group of Davis Wright Tremaine. In this series featuring law school luminaries, Fisher reflects on his motivation for teaching, his experience with the Supreme Court and what the court might look like if Judge Brett Kavanaugh is confirmed....
